I am trying to identify which boats were in action on the night o 5/28/44 off Sestri Ponente (western suburb of Genoa).
According to German records, that night Uj.2210 Marcella (a converted subchaser) was lost to a US PT-boat attack. The action is not mentioned in "At close quarters" and I wander if it could not have been an error in the record.

It is not mentioned because it apparently was not attacked by the boats of RON 15, 22, or 29.
On May 28, 1944, the UJ 2210 sank in course of a British torpedo attack off the coast of Deiva Marina.
The violence of the explosion broke the corvette in two parts, while the central part of the hull collapsed: now the stern of the UJ 2210 lies on a muddy bottom at a depth of -68m. The 25m long stern, on the contrary, stands in a spectacular vertical position (above) reaching -42m.

However, the website also states: "UJ-2216 On September 13, 1944, she was escorting two minelayers to La Spezia harbour, when the convoy was attacked by an allied torpedo-bomber: two torpedoes hit the corvette, causing the explosion of the depth charges: the stern was completely destroyed, and the "KT" sank rapidly.
Six men of the crew died, and seventeen more were missing". This is not so. On September 13/14, 1944 UJ 2216 was hit by a single MK Xlll torpedo fired by LT.Robert F. Nagle, Skipper of PT 559 RON 29.
